The determinants of IUD discontinuation in China: a discrete-time competing risk model analysis
1London School of Economics, Great Britain.
Abstract:
This research examines the social, demographic, and family-planning-program factors that influence the occurrence of IUD discontinuation among Chinese women, using a sample of 14,639 IUD use segments from the 1988 Chinese National Survey of Fertility and Contraceptive Prevalence. A discrete-time competing-risk event history method is employed to identify the determinants of IUD discontinuation by five kinds of reasons: contraceptive failure, expulsion, switching method, side-effects and other nonmethod-related reasons. The predictors of IUD discontinuation suggest that a number of mechanisms are in operation. Some of the determinants may reflect the effects of the family planning program; some may illustrate women's physiological and biological reactions to IUD's; some may be related to women's previous history of contraceptive use; and still others may indicate social characteristics of women that lead them to have their IUD's removed.
